掌握技巧,轻松探知:服务器端口查询方法揭秘
如何获知服务器端口

首页 2024-06-25 18:32:42



如何获知服务器端口:专业指南与实践 在计算机网络中,服务器端口是通信的关键要素,它决定了数据包的发送和接收方式

    对于网络管理员、系统工程师以及开发人员而言,了解如何获知服务器端口是至关重要的

    本文将提供一套专业的指南,帮助读者有效地识别和管理服务器端口

     一、服务器端口的基本概念 服务器端口是计算机操作系统为应用程序或特定服务分配的数字标识

    每个端口号都对应一个特定的服务或应用程序,用于在网络上进行通信

    常见的端口号如HTTP服务的80端口、FTP服务的21端口等,都是网络服务标准化的体现

     二、使用命令行工具查看服务器端口 1. Windows系统下的netstat命令 在Windows系统中,可以使用netstat命令来查看本地计算机上所有活动的网络连接和监听端口

    通过打开命令提示符窗口并输入“netstat -ano”命令,可以查看所有网络连接和端口信息,包括每个端口对应的进程ID

     2. Linux系统下的netstat和lsof命令 在Linux系统中,同样可以使用netstat命令查看端口信息

    此外,lsof命令也是一个强大的工具,可以用来列出被进程打开的文件,包括网络连接和端口

    通过“lsof -i :端口号”命令,可以查看指定端口的使用情况

     三、使用网络扫描工具探测服务器端口 除了使用命令行工具外,还可以使用网络扫描工具来探测服务器端口

    这些工具能够发送特定的数据包到目标服务器的各个端口,以检测哪些端口是开放的

    常见的网络扫描工具包括Nmap、Zenmap等

     使用这些工具时,需要注意遵守相关法律法规和道德规范,避免对未经授权的服务器进行扫描

     四、通过服务器配置文件获取端口信息 对于某些服务,其端口信息可能直接配置在服务器的配置文件中

    例如,Web服务器的端口信息通常可以在其配置文件中找到

    因此,通过查看服务器配置文件也是一种获取端口信息的方法

     不同的服务器软件和配置文件格式可能会有所不同,因此需要熟悉所使用服务器软件的文档和配置方法

     五、端口管理的最佳实践 1. 定期审计端口使用情况 定期审计服务器端口的使用情况是保障网络安全的重要措施

    通过定期检查开放的端口和服务,可以及时发现并关闭不必要的端口,降低安全风险

     2. 最小化开放的端口数量 为了减少潜在的攻击面,应该尽量减少服务器上开放的端口数量

    只开放必要的服务端口,并关闭其他不必要的端口

     3. 使用防火墙进行端口过滤 防火墙是保护服务器安全的重要工具之一

    通过配置防火墙规则,可以限制对特定端口的访问,只允许必要的流量通过

    这有助于防止未经授权的访问和恶意攻击

     4. 及时更新和升级服务器软件 服务器软件的漏洞和缺陷可能会导致端口安全问题

    因此,及时更新和升级服务器软件是保障端口安全的重要措施之一

     六、总结 获知服务器端口是网络管理和安全工作中的重要环节

    通过本文介绍的命令行工具、网络扫描工具以及查看配置文件等方法,可以有效地识别和管理服务器端口

    同时,遵循最佳实践进行端口管理也是保障网络安全的关键

    在实际操作中,需要根据具体情况选择合适的方法和工具,并遵守相关法律法规和道德规范

    

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密